Gigslutz described their music as laden with "Infectious reverb strewn hooks", whilst 7 Ahead called them "wonderfully imaginitive songs" and If It's Too Loud described their forthcoming album as "As an absolute masterpiece" and compared them to "a combination of earlier, more poppy Built to Spill and Guided By Voices".
Debut album Telegraphing is out April 28 on Satellite Sounds, Thomson explains that the songs are about a “mix of love, loss miscommunication, feelings of alienation or being disconnected. Telegraphing to communicate and also indicating something you may not already be aware of yourself, like the physical metaphor for it, often referred to in boxing.”
Andy Thomson has been playing solo and in various line-ups as Fuzzystar for years; starting in Edinburgh, with a stint in London, before returning to Scotland. The band name comes from an appreciation of the bands Big Star and Mazzy Star.
Telegraphing, the debut album from Fuzzystar, is out on 28th April 2017 via Satellite Sounds.
